Maintain

To Maintain means to keep something in its existing state, condition, or activity; to preserve it from failure or decline. It involves consistent effort and attention to uphold a desired level of performance, quality, or stability. This can involve regular upkeep, repairs, or preventative measures. Beyond physical objects, Maintain can also refer to upholding relationships, standards, or even an argument or position, meaning to defend or assert it with conviction. The core concept is one of continuation and preservation against forces that might lead to deterioration or change.
